3mon
SheBuysTravel on MSNWhat’s the Best Way to Get to Atlantis Paradise Island, Bahamas?Atlantis Marina is the premier yachting destination ... complimentary private transfers to and from the airport. The Nassau, ...
Seven hundred islands make up the Bahamas archipelago, about 30 of them inhabited. Almost 70% of the 300,000 Bahamians live on 21-by-seven-mile New Providence, home to the capital Nassau (rhymes 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results